Job description

Group of companies based in Centurion has an opportunity for a Legal PA, who is an Admitted Attorney.

Successful incumbent will report directly to the Chairman and be required to provide comprehensive practical support and guidance to the Chairman with particular emphasis on the business and legal frameworks of the nature of the business at hand.

Position would suit a candidate who is immediately available.

Position Info:

Successful candidate will be an Admitted Attorney and fluent in Afrikaans (non-negotiable).

Job Duties Include:
  1. Draft and compile business and legal documents relevant.
  2. Prepare business and or legal correspondence on behalf of the chairman.
  3. Commissioning work on behalf of the chairman.
  4. Managing the chairman's diary.
  5. Facilitating meetings that will best benefit the company.
  6. Attend meetings on behalf of the chairman, recording minutes and ensuring proper distribution of them and or storage.
  7. Managing a set budget for matters pertaining to your department.
  8. Attending events / meetings as the chairman's representative.
  9. Assisting in preparing documentation for tenders, expression of interest and project submissions as required by the chairman.
  10. Keeping abreast on all projects that the Company is involved in.
  11. Establish, maintain and follow up all relations with existing and new business clients.
  12. Must be Internet and PC proficient with advanced MS Word, Excel, PowerPoint and Outlook and all other related programs.
  13. Preparing presentations and all relevant documents as required by the chairman.
  14. Comprehensive knowledge, understanding and ability to interpret business and legal documents.
  15. A candidate who is a good communicator, who is open to learning and growth, is positive, with a strong personality is key for this role.
